Trail Overview

One of the best waterfall hikes in Kentucky lies along this well-maintained gravel forest road. Dog Slaughter Tail connects to Cumberland Falls Trail, with a great view coming along the bottom of the falls towards the State Park. There is a very heavy vehicle presence all along this road for hiking around the area, with sometimes both sides of the road being lined with cars. This road falls along the main section of trails for the Kentucky Adventure Trail (KAT Main 2).

Difficulty

This is well-maintained all year, and is very much like the other gravel roads in this area. It's a very easy road to navigate.
